Czech Republic - Number of Alternative Energy Passenger Cars

Since 2014, Czech Republic Number of Alternative Energy Passenger Cars increased 55.5%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 10 among other countries in Number of Alternative Energy Passenger Cars with 113,487 Units. Czech Republic is overtaken by Lithuania, which was ranked number 9 with 114,833 Units and is followed by United Kingdom with 83,609 Units. Turkey ranked the highest with 4,699,441 Units in 2019, a fall of 0.8% versus 2018. Poland, Italy and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Cyprus witnessed the best average annual growth at +117.4% per year, while France recorded the worst performance at -72.8% per year.
